New Jersey Census Information

New Jersey Federal census records include: 1790, 1830, 1840, 1850, 1860, 1870, 1880, 1890, 1900, 1910, 1920, 1930 and 1940.

Most of the 1800, 1810 and 1820 New Jersey census records were lost.

1890 Federal New Jersey Census Records burned in a 1921 warehouse fire, except remnants of schedules for Jersey City in Hudson County.

The New Jersey 1890 Veterans and Widows schedules did survive the fire.

New Jersey Soundex code (phonetic indexes) include census years 1880, 1900, and 1920.

New Jersey State Census Records include: 1855, 1865, 1875, 1885, 1895, 1905 and 1915.
